Types of Landscaping Solutions

Landscaper Fundamentals Explained5 Easy Facts About Landscape Design Described
  • Hardscaping: This involves the installation of non-living materials like stone patios, maintaining walls, and paths. Think of it as the skeleton of your outdoor area, offering structure and kind.
  • Softscaping: Contrary to hardscaping, softscaping handle the living elements such as trees, shrubs, flowers, and lawns. It breathes life and color into the landscape.
  • Landscape Design: The blueprint phase where creativity meets functionality. Designers merge aesthetics with performance, thinking about sunshine, soil, and climate.
  • Water Functions: Ponds, waterfalls, and fountains aren't just decorations; they introduce soothing sounds and a sense of harmony.
  • Lighting: Attentively put lights can change a regular garden into a wonderful nighttime retreat.

Professional Tips for Learning Landscaping Design Principles

  1. Unity: Usage color repetition to weave all parts of your landscape into a combined structure. This does not suggest uniformity; it means thoughtful coherence.
  2. Focal Points: Develop a captivating feature-- be it a sculpture, a blooming tree, or a water component-- to draw the eye and anchor your style.
  3. Transition: Slowly shift from one area to another utilizing layering of plants and modifications in texture, preventing jarring contrasts that interrupt circulation.
  4. Contrast: Utilize contrasting leaf shapes, colors, or heights to add drama without chaos.
  5. Performance: Keep in mind, gorgeous landscapes should serve your way of life-- courses must invite expedition, seating locations motivate rest.

Here's a trick: lighting frequently goes unnoticed in style principles however can transform your outdoor area after sunset. Shadow play, uplighting trees, or gently illuminating sidewalks modifications perception and mood.

Style Concept Common Error Pro Expert Repair
Balance Unequal plant sizes triggering visual stress Group plants of varying heights in odd numbers to create equilibrium
Unity Random colors clashing without harmony Choose a restricted palette that complements your home's exterior
Centerpieces Too numerous contending functions diluting effect Limitation centerpieces to a couple of for clearness and focus

Upkeep and Seasonal Care

Have you ever discovered how a lush garden can all of a sudden look worn out and lifeless as the seasons shift? This isn't just nature's whimsy; it's a signal that seasonal care must be meticulously timed. Ignoring the delicate balance between soil, wetness, and temperature level can result in a sluggish, almost invisible decrease in plant vigor. Did you understand that fallen leaves can suffocate tender roots if left unmanaged throughout fall? An easy rake session can prevent this suffocation and promote much healthier winter season dormancy.

Specialist Tips for Year-Round Landscape Vigor

  • Early spring calls for soil aeration to avoid compaction and boost nutrition absorption.
  • In the blazing heat of summer, targeted irrigation-- ideally morning-- lowers evaporation and fungal disease threat.
  • Fall demands a strategic pruning strategy; cutting too much or too late can shock plants, however trimming nonessential stimulates new development.
  • Winter season mulching isn't simply for looks; it serves as insulation, supporting root temperatures during freeze-thaw cycles.

Landscape upkeep isn't just about look. The health of plants depends heavily on timing and accuracy. Consider this: an overlooked drip watering system can cause unequal watering, developing dry spots that welcome pests unnoticeable to the casual observer. These micro-environments quietly weaken the entire ecosystem.
